What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Server Build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Server Build Engineer, you need expertise in server hardware, operating systems, and networking,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with server automation tools (such as Ansible or Puppet), scripting languages, and certifications like CompTIA Server+ or Microsoft Certified: Windows Server are common requirements. Problem-solving, attention to detail, and effective communication are crucial soft skills for managing complex server environments and collaborating with IT teams. These skills ensure reliable server deployments, minimize downtime, and support the scalability and security of IT infrastructure.

What are some common challenges Server Build Engineers face when deploying new server environments, and how can they be addressed?

Server Build Engineers often encounter challenges such as hardware compatibility issues, inconsistent configuration standards, and tight deployment timelines. To address these, it’s essential to maintain up-to-date documentation, utilize automation tools for consistent provisioning, and collaborate closely with network, storage, and security teams to ensure all requirements are met. Staying proactive with thorough testing and clear communication helps minimize risks and streamline the deployment process.

What are Server Build Engineers?

Server Build Engineers are IT professionals responsible for assembling, configuring, and deploying physical and virtual servers to support an organization's infrastructure needs. Their duties typically include installing operating systems, configuring hardware components, applying security updates, and ensuring server performance and reliability. They work closely with network and systems administrators to ensure new servers meet business requirements and integrate seamlessly with existing systems. Server Build Engineers often document build processes and troubleshoot issues that arise during or after deployment.
